1 million units
All 60gb
March 23rd
£425 ($842)
Controllers are £35 ($70)
HDMI cable is only £18 ($35)
Games are £50 ($99)

Over 30 launch titles, too!

720p isn't bad. With fast moving objects on the screen, 720p actually has slightly better quality than a 1080i. The interlaced image gets a little screwy compared to the parallel lines.
